DOHA, Qatar, March 9 (UPI) -- Motorists on a busy stretch of highway in the capital of Qatar were shocked to discover an unusual traveler in traffic -- a tiger.
Highway travelers in Doha shared video and photos of the tiger on social media after the big cat, which had a chain around its neck, fell from the back of a truck traveling on the Doha Expressway during the Tuesday morning commute.
The photos and videos showed the tiger running through the lines of stopped cars in an apparent attempt to find its way off of the road.
One video shows the tiger being recaptured by its apparent owners and returned to the back of the truck. One of the men capturing the tiger pats it on the head like a house cat.

Qatar's Interior Ministry tweeted in Arabic that the incident is under investigation.
The country's laws prohibit the keeping of wild animals as pets, but there has recently been a spike in complaints about illegal exotic pets including tigers, lions and cheetahs.
